The oxygen and carbon dioxide crosses the plasma membrane through the process of _.
Correct answer: C. Passive diffusion
- A. Active diffusion
- B. Facilitated diffusion
- C. Passive diffusion
- D. Random diffusion
Explanation
Passive diffusion is the type of diffusion which takes place down the concentration gradient and there's no need of any Channel protein. Since the concentration of Oxygen entering the alveoli is greater whereas the concentration of oxygen entering the lungs through blood is lower, thus a concentration gradient created and oxygen diffuse from alveoli into the blood through the plasma membrane. Vice versa happens for Carbondioxide. Since, Oxygen and Carbondioxide are small, soluble polar molecules, they can easily cross the plasma membrane via Passive transport, marking this option to be correct.
